harkin: madam president, on january 29 in 2009, president obama signed the lily ledbetter fair pay act. the critical law, legislation signed into law by president obama after his first election, reversed the outrageous supreme court decision in ledbetter and made clear a worker like ledbetter who had not earned a raise for years still had recourse to challenge her wage discrimination. today we celebrate the enactment of this important law, but at the same time we must recognize it was only a first step. we need to do much more to ensure all workers in our society are paid fairly for their work and are not shortchanged because of their gender, race or other personal characteristic. that is why four years after enactment of the lilly ledbetter fair pay act, i am proud to introduce once again the fair pay act, a bill i have introduced in every congress since 1996. let me give some background here. in 1963, congress enacted the equal pay act to end unfair discrimination against women in the workforce. at that time 25 million female workers earned 60% of the average pay for men. while we've
